Etta has been on the charts causing a stir ever since she had
her first smash hit with "Roll Me Henry" during the early
days of rock 'n roll in the 1950's. She may have had to change the lyrics
and tone them down on "Good Rockin' Daddy" but we knew exactly
what she was thinking and what she meant and luckily the censors left
her alone.
In 1960 Etta's career took a giant leap forward when she recorded
a jazz album which produced "All I Could Do Was Cry", "Stop
The Wedding" and other great recordings. Throughout most of the
1960's, Etta was the reigning queen of the blues. In the 1980's Etta
had chartbreaking hits with "I'd Rather Go Blind" and "I've
Found A Love".
